LOS ANGELES: Actor-director Emilio Estevez is engaged to marry his girlfriend of two years, a writer who also landed a bit part in his latest movie, the star told People magazine.

Estevez, 44, the eldest son of actor Martin Sheen and older brother of television star Charlie Sheen, says he and fiancee Sonja Magdevski had not yet set a wedding date.

"Don't know yet. Gotta get through this," he told People while attending the Venice film festival for the premiere of his upcoming film Bobby, about Robert F Kennedy's 1968 assassination.

Estevez wrote, directed and starred in the film.

Estevez said he and Magdevski, a writer whose articles have appeared in the online publication Malibu Magazine, became engaged during the Christmas holidays after about a year and a half of courtship.

Magdevski, who was in Venice with Estevez, has a single line in the film.

"My sister was supposed to do the part, but she had a conflict with wardrobe," People's website quoted Estevez as saying. "So I said to Sonja, 'Get in wardrobe. Get in makeup'."

The film features an all-star cast that includes Lindsay Lohan, Christian Slater, Anthony Hopkins, Helen Hunt, William H Macy, the director's father, and fellow "brat pack" co-star Demi Moore, to whom Estevez was once briefly engaged.

Estevez was previously married to singer-dancer Paula Abdul, years before she became a judge on American Idol. Their two-year union ended in divorce in 1994. He also has two grown children from a relationship in the 1980s with model Carey Salley.
